Understanding the Core Benefits of Outsourcing

Outsourcing, in its simplest form, is the strategic decision to delegate specific business functions or processes to a third-party provider. For many companies, this isn’t just about cutting costs; it’s about accessing specialized expertise and streamlining operations. A well-executed outsourcing strategy can unlock significant improvements in efficiency, allowing your internal team to focus on core competencies and strategic initiatives. This frees up valuable time and resources, ultimately boosting productivity and profitability.

Access to Specialized Expertise and Skillsets

One of the most compelling reasons to outsource is the access it provides to specialized skillsets and expertise that might be unavailable or prohibitively expensive to develop internally. Think about highly specialized IT support, intricate legal advice, or complex data analysis. Outsourcing firms often employ teams of highly trained professionals with years of experience in their respective fields. This means you benefit from their knowledge and experience without the need for extensive recruitment, training, and ongoing management.

Increased Efficiency and Productivity

Outsourcing allows you to offload time-consuming and resource-intensive tasks, freeing your internal team to concentrate on their primary responsibilities. This leads to increased efficiency and productivity across the board. Imagine the impact of having a dedicated team managing your customer service inquiries, allowing your internal sales team to focus on closing deals. This division of labor not only streamlines operations but also creates a more focused and effective workforce.

Cost Savings and Reduced Overhead

While cost savings are often a primary motivator for outsourcing, the benefits extend beyond simply reducing labor costs. Outsourcing can lead to significant reductions in overhead expenses related to infrastructure, technology, training, and management. You eliminate the need to invest in expensive equipment, software licenses, and ongoing employee benefits, resulting in substantial cost savings over time. This frees up capital for strategic investments elsewhere in the business.

Scalability and Flexibility

One of the biggest advantages of outsourcing is its inherent scalability and flexibility. As your business grows or changes, you can easily adjust the scope of your outsourced services to meet your evolving needs. Need extra support during peak seasons? Simply increase your outsourcing capacity. Experience a downturn? You can scale back your outsourced services without the commitment and associated costs of hiring and firing internal staff. This adaptability is crucial in today’s dynamic business environment.

Focus on Core Business Activities

Outsourcing enables companies to focus on their core competencies – the activities that truly differentiate them in the marketplace. By delegating non-core functions, you allow your internal team to concentrate their energy and expertise on what they do best, leading to innovation, improved product development, and stronger market positioning. This targeted approach maximizes your company’s strengths and sets the stage for sustainable growth.

Improved Quality and Service Delivery

Contrary to common misconceptions, outsourcing can actually lead to improved quality and service delivery. Reputable outsourcing firms have established quality control processes and experienced professionals who are dedicated to delivering exceptional results. They often have access to cutting-edge technologies and best practices that may not be readily available to smaller companies. This can translate to higher-quality outputs and improved customer satisfaction.

Risk Mitigation and Business Continuity

Outsourcing can help mitigate risks associated with certain business functions. For example, outsourcing your IT infrastructure can reduce the risk of data breaches and system failures. Likewise, outsourcing customer service can help manage unpredictable spikes in demand, ensuring consistent service levels even during peak periods. A well-structured outsourcing partnership can significantly enhance your business continuity planning.

Enhanced Innovation and Competitive Advantage

By freeing up internal resources and providing access to specialized expertise, outsourcing can fuel innovation. Your team can focus on developing new products, services, and strategies, leading to a stronger competitive advantage in the marketplace. This enhanced focus on innovation can be the key to staying ahead of the curve and securing long-term success.

Strategic Partnerships and Growth Opportunities

Selecting the right outsourcing partner is crucial. Think of this not simply as a cost-cutting measure, but as a strategic partnership. A collaborative relationship with a reputable outsourcing provider can open doors to new opportunities, access to emerging technologies, and a broader network of contacts.
